Oral contraceptive (OC) use has been associated with increased incidence of a number of infections, but the mechanisms behind such changes are unclear. Comparison of lymphocyte phenotypes between contraceptive users and nonusers found no difference in either the percentage or absolute numbers of any cell types. Other data, however, suggest differences in natural cytotoxic activity in contraceptive users. Natural cytotoxic activity in normal women has been found to vary with menstrual phase and estradiol levels, being lowest mid-cycle, shortly following peak estradiol levels. OC users, however, demonstrate no variation in either natural killer (NK) cell activity or estradiol levels over their cycles. The authors report their findings from a study comparing 19 OC users and 36 nonusers in NK cell activity, NK phenotype, and illness frequency. Three blood samples were obtained one month apart from each of the female medical student participants. Natural cytotoxicity was tested with a Cr assay, while NK phenotype number was assessed by flow cytometry. Relative to nonusers, OC users had lower natural cytotoxicity and increased frequency of sneezing, gastrointestinal distress, runny nose, sore throat, coughing, and total illness symptoms. No differences were found between OC users and nonusers in NK phenotype number. These findings support the hypothesis that differences between users and nonusers in infection rates may be due to alterations in NK activity.

At the two largest open air markets in Kumasi, Ghana, interviews were conducted with 143 women who had at least one child aged less than five years. Researchers wanted to examine their knowledge, attitude, and practices concerning acute respiratory infection (ARI) in children. The women tended to be married, Christian, from the Ashanti tribe, aged 20-29 years, and to have 2-3 living children. 73.4% had a child or children who had suffered from cough and fever within the last six months. 73.4% named exposure to cold as a direct cause of cough. Many women incorrectly blamed worm infestation for causing cough and fever (21%) and constipation for causing cough (25.9%). None mentioned pathogens as a cause of cough and fever. None said that good ventilation and avoidance of overcrowding prevent cough and fever. The more serious the symptoms, the more likely the mothers were to seek treatment at a health care facility (e.g., cough only, 0.7%; cough and fever, 6.3%; cough, fever, and anorexia, 30%; and cough, fever, and lethargy, 57.3%). Common home care practices for treating a runny nose included ephedrine or other types of nasal drops, herbal medicines, antipyretics, and antibiotics. 39.9% would use antibiotics to treat coughs. Honey and cough syrup were often used to treat cough and fever. Some herbal and home care therapies had potentially harmful effects. For example, 25.9% said that they used castor oil and enemas to prevent ARI. The women had an acceptable knowledge score on severity of symptoms (mode = 15/20; range = 11-18). These findings indicate a need for a health education program targeting mothers of children aged less than five years.

Perplexing cases of profuse rhinorrhea may be referred for allergy evaluation as reported in three patients ultimately found to have cerebrospinal fluid rhinorrhea. Physicians should be alert to this possibility when confronted with patients needing towels to collect nasal discharge, or whose handkerchiefs are limp upon drying. Coughing and choking at night are common. Patients should be asked to lie face down during the course of physical examination, as rate of flow often increases greatly in this position.

This study retrospectively reviewed those pediatric patients of acute lower respiratory tract infection with positive virus identification by direct immunofluorescence assay (Direct IF) from Jan, 1992 to Dec, 1993. One hundred and eighteen patients with 133 positive Direct IF results (107 cases with single virus identified, and 11 cases with more than one) were included. The sex ratio was 1.6:1 with males predominant; age, 22.1 (1 approximately 154.8) (months); duration of admission, 5.7 (1 approximately 69) (days); peripheral white blood cell count, 10,600 +/- 3,800/mm3; C-reactive protein, 17.0 (0 approximately 163.3) mu/ml; body temperature, 37.1 +/- 1.1 degrees C in those cases with single virus. The symptoms were cough 105 cases (98.1%), rhinorrhea 46 cases (43.0%), dyspnea and/or tachypnea 43 cases (40.2%) and diarrhea 15 cases (14.0%). The viruses identified were: Adenovirus (52 cases, 39.1%). Influenza B (45 cases, 33.8%), Parainfluenza 1 (28 cases, 20.1%), Parainfluenza 3 (19 cases 14.3%), Respiratory Syncytial virus (17 cases, 12.8%), and Influenza A (9 cases, 6.8%). The seasonal incidence rates were spring (49 cases, 36.8%), summer (46 cases, 34.6%), autumn (23 cases, 17.3%), and winter (15 cases, 11.3%). The results showed much similarity with others, except the commonest viral type (Adenovirus in this study; Respiratory Syncytial virus in others) and the seasonal incidence rate (higher in spring and summer in this study but not in others). In conclusion, most children with acute viral lower respiratory tract infection had an uneventful course and Direct IF is a reliable method for viral detection in that disease.

Azelastine is a novel antiallergy medication currently under investigation for the treatment of allergic rhinitis and asthma. Pharmacologic studies in laboratory animals and in vitro model systems indicate that azelastine exerts multiple actions including modulation of airways smooth muscle response, interference with inflammatory processes, and inhibition of allergic reactions. In a previous controlled clinical trial, azelastine nasal solution (ASTELIN N.S.) demonstrated effectiveness in controlling symptoms of seasonal allergic rhinitis (SAR). The objective of this 2-week double-blind, parallel-group study was to further assess the effectiveness of azelastine nasal solution in improving allergic rhinitis symptoms. Two hundred forty-seven patients (> or = 12 years) with symptomatic SAR who satisfied a minimum symptoms score during a 1-week, single-blind, baseline evaluation period were randomized to receive azelastine 2 sprays per nostril bid, azelastine 2 sprays per nostril qd, chlorpheniramine 12 mg bid, or placebo using a double-dummy technique to insure blinding. The primary efficacy variables were changes in Major Symptom Complex (nose blows, sneezes, runny nose/sniffles, itch nose, and watery eyes) and Total Symptom Complex (Major plus itchy eyes/ears/throat/palate, cough, and postnasal drip) severity scores. Patients treated with azelastine nasal solution qd and bid had mean percent improvements in the Total and Major Symptom Complex severity scores that were clinically significant (> or = 50% improvement over placebo) after both weeks, at endpoint, and overall. The improvements for the azelastine bid group were statistically significant (P < or = .05) at all evaluation points. We examined the prevalence of chronic sinusitis among children who presented to allergy clinics with chronic (> or = 3 months) respiratory symptoms. Ninety-one patients, ranging from 2 to 17 years of age with 62% male and 72% white, completed the study. Fifty-nine percent of patients had positive skin test results, and 25.3% had chronic asthma. Paranasal sinuses were examined by coronal sinus computed tomographic scan. Sixty-three percent (58 to 91) had chronic sinusitis, 5.5% (5 of 91) had concha bullosa, 1% (1 of 91) had foreign body, and 19% (19 of 91) had deviated nasal septums. Among symptoms of sneezing, nasal congestion, postnasal drip, coughing, wheezing, rhinorrhea, and headache, no single symptom was an acceptable predictor of abnormality on computed tomographic scan examinations. Combining the symptoms of moderate to severe rhinorrhea and cough with minimum sneezing had a specificity of 95% and a sensitivity of 38% in predicting the presence of chronic sinusitis. Allergic rhinitis (p = 0.27), mild deviated nasal septum (p = 0.11), unobstructive concha bullosa (p = 0.13), and passive exposure to cigarette smoke (p = 0.53) were not risk factors associated with sinus abnormalities. Age (r = 0.30, p = 0.004) in pediatric patients with chronic respiratory symptoms was the single risk factor significantly associated with abnormalities on sinus computed tomographic scan. The effect of erythromycin (EM) on mucociliary transport function assessed by saccharin test and clinical symptoms were studied in 19 patients with sinobronchial syndrome (SBS). Before treatment with EM, the mean nasal clearance time (NCT) of SBS patients was 51.9 +/- 40.5 (SD) min, which was significantly (p < 0.01) longer than that of control subjects (12.4 +/- 5.3 min). After 4-week treatment with oral EM (600 mg/day), NCT of SBS patients significantly (p < 0.01) improved (29.2 +/- 34.2 min). In 11 of 19 SBS patients, bacteria from sputum culture disappeared after EM therapy. Frequency of cough and volume of sputum were significantly (p < 0.05) decreased by EM therapy. Nasal symptoms (such as nasal obstruction and rhinorrhea) were also significantly (p < 0.05) improved by EM therapy. These findings suggested that disorder of mucociliary transport function was present in patients with SBS, and EM therapy improved this function. EM clinically improved not only the lower airway symptoms, but also the nasal symptoms.

From 1982 to 1991, we experienced 76 patients with Mycoplasma pneumoniae pneumonia which were confirmed by serologic tests. There were 32 (42%) male and 44 (58%) female patients. One patient had underlying disease of diabetes mellitus while the other patients were in good health. The age ranged from 9 months old to 72 years old. All the patients complained of fever and coughing; 63% had dry cough and 37% had sputum production. Upper respiratory tract complaints such as rhinorrhea, sore throat, or earache were noted in 57% of the patients. Fifty-five percent of the patients had GI symptoms of anorexia, nausea, vomiting, or diarrhea. Other complaints included myalgia/arthralgia (29%), headache (30%), and general malaise (32%). Dyspnea (17%) and chest pain (20%) were occasional complaints. Seventy-one percent of the patients had WBC counts < 10000/cu mm and 29% > 10000/cu mm. The mean value of C-reactive protein (CRP) was 53.1 micrograms/ml, while 16% of the patients had a CRP value above 100 micrograms/ml. Thirty-one percent of the patients were noted to have a transient elevation of serum transaminase. Four different patterns of infiltration were seen in chest radiographic manifestation: 1) peribronchial and perivascular interstitial infiltrates (18.4%), 2) nonhomogeneous patchy consolidations (22.4%), 3) homogeneous acinar consolidations (27.6%), and 4) mixed interstitial and alveolar infiltrates (27.6%). Interstitial infiltration was more commonly seen in pediatric than adult patients (46% vs 20%). Other features of the radiologic manifestation were as follows: unilateral lesions in 80% of patients, single lobe lesions in 77%, lower lobe predominant in 69%, pleural effusion in 7%, and radiographic deterioration in 10%. Mycoplasmal pneumonia should be considered in the differential diagnosis of community-acquired pneumonias.

The aims of this study were to assess whether sodium cromoglycate (SCG) was an effective prophylaxis against both upper and lower respiratory tract signs and to determine factors which affected the site and magnitude of the response to SCG. Sixteen children born prematurely were entered into a randomised placebo-controlled trial at 15 months of age (range 4-31 months). The patients received, in random order, either 3 weeks' treatment with SCG (5 mg) or placebo, both given four times a day by inhalation via a spacer device. Parents were asked to record the occurrence and severity of their child's upper respiratory tract signs; sneezing and runny nose and lower respiratory tract signs; day and night time cough and wheeze. During the active compared to the placebo period there was an overall reduction of 47% and 53% in upper and lower respiratory tract signs, respectively. The magnitude of response to SCG as assessed by either the change in upper or lower respiratory tract signs was not significantly related to the patient's gestational or postnatal age, the occurrence of neonatal chronic lung disease, family history of atopy or the order in which the therapy was administered. We conclude that inhaled SCG may be a useful prophylaxis for both upper and lower respiratory tract signs for children born prematurely and less than 3 years of age.

This case presentation will discuss the pathophysiology of a child in septic shock due to Neisseria meningitidis. The most prevalent nursing care concerns of this case encountered during the pediatric intensive care unit (PICU) and during the general floor stay will be addressed. The nursing skill required for identifying problems and planning care that clearly fall under the nursing domain also will be covered. In addition, the complexities of this case demonstrate that collaboration between the PICU nurse and the general pediatric nurse is imperative for successful patient outcome. A.W. was a 5 1/2-month-old infant transported to our PICU from a referral hospital in the state. Diagnosis at time of admission was meningococcemia, disseminated intravascular coagulopathy, septic shock, respiratory failure, and purpura fulminans. There was a 2- to 3-day history of a runny nose, cough, and vomiting. On the day of admission, A.W. had three seizures and developed a fever and a purpuric rash.
